Output 6186858eaa869f779580fb768ce0f78493fe7b3311f81cbb15eb057c7ec9e16a:1

value
50185317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d9100c734556c03b64ed81aa8e2c67f05cbf4b OP_EQUALVERIFY OP_CHECKSIG
address
16TSu6gzeE6qxrBSC6gStA8gw4ac3hnUqi
transaction
6186858eaa869f779580fb768ce0f78493fe7b3311f81cbb15eb057c7ec9e16a
spent
true